螺纹子程序怎么编程

时间:2025-03-01 01:02:33 明星趣事

螺纹子程序的编程步骤如下:

定义坐标系和工件坐标原点

在编写螺纹加工程序之前,需要对工件进行定位,并定义好坐标系和坐标原点,以便确定切削起点和所有刀路的位置。

选择切削工具和工件材料

根据工件材料的硬度和形状特点,选择合适的螺纹切削工具,以便在机床上进行高效的加工。

编写螺纹加工程序

根据需要加工的螺纹类型和工艺要求,编写一个完整的螺纹加工程序,包括刀补坐标、切削速度、进给量、切削深度等参数。

模拟验证和调试

在进行实际加工之前,将编写好的程序进行模拟验证和调试,以确保程序中刀补的位置和参数设置都是准确的。

加工螺纹

采用数控机床进行自动加工和变速切削,完成所需的螺纹加工。

示例:使用G92指令进行圆柱螺纹加工

初始化

G98:初始化,分进给,尺寸单位mm,固定转速。

G21:设置工件坐标系为右手笛卡尔坐标系。

G97:初始化,尺寸单位mm,固定转速。

换刀和建立工件坐标系

T0303:换3号螺纹刀并由刀偏建立工件坐标系。

M03:指定主轴转速514r/min。

定位和加工

G00 X100.0 Z70.0:快速走到螺纹车削始点。

G32 X41.0 Z29.0 F3.5:螺纹车削,X为终点坐标,Z为终点坐标,F为螺纹导程。

G00 X50.0:沿X轴方向快速退回。

Z72.0:沿Z轴方向快速退回。

X10.0:快速走到第二次螺纹车削起始点。

G32 X39.0 Z29.0:第二次螺纹车削。

G00 X50.0:沿X轴方向快速退回。

G30 U0 W0:回参考点。

M09:回参考点。

程序结束

M30:程序结束。

示例:使用G32指令进行圆柱螺纹加工

初始化

G98:初始化,分进给,尺寸单位mm,固定转速。

G21:设置工件坐标系为右手笛卡尔坐标系。

G97:初始化,尺寸单位mm,固定转速。

换刀和建立工件坐标系

T0303:换3号螺纹刀并由刀偏建立工件坐标系。

M03:指定主轴转速514r/min。

定位和加工

G00 X100.0 Z70.0:快速走到螺纹车削始点。

G32 X41.0 Z29.0 F3.5:螺纹车削,X为终点坐标,Z为终点坐标,F为螺纹导程。

G00 X50.0:沿X轴方向快速退回。

Z72.0:沿Z轴方向快速退回。

X10.0:快速走到第二次螺纹车削起始点。

G32 X39.0 Z29.0:第二次螺纹车削。

G00 X50.0:沿X轴方向快速退回。

G30 U0 W0:回参考点。

M09:回参考点。

程序结束

M30:程序结束。

通过以上步骤和示例,可以了解如何在数控车床上进行螺纹子程序的编程。根据实际需求选择合适的编程方式和参数,可以实现精确的螺纹加工。